Senior Data Engineer

About Nimble


Nimble is a robotics and AI company inventing and scaling autonomous logistics with intelligent robots to enable fast, efficient, and sustainable commerce. We’re developing generalized robot intelligence and building general-purpose mobile manipulator robots, the first in the world capable of performing all core warehouse functions. We've recently closed a $106M Series C funding round at a $1 billion valuation and we're continuing to grow our all-star team.


Our mission is to empower and inspire mankind to accomplish legendary feats by inventing robots that liberate us from the menial.


Our long-term vision is to invent the Autonomous Supply Chain – everything from the inside of factories and warehouses to your front door – using next-gen intelligent robotics to deliver faster, more efficient, and more sustainable commerce.


We were founded from the AI labs at Stanford and Carnegie Mellon. We’re backed by the World’s most prestigious investors and Nimble’s Board of Directors includes AI and robotics legends like like Marc Raibert (Founder of Boston Dynamics), Fei-Fei Li (Chief Scientist of AI at Google, Director of Stanford’s AI lab), and Sebastian Thrun (Founder of Google X, Waymo, Kitty Hawk, and Udacity)!

About the Role:

Help us advance our robotics moonshot by scaling our data engineering efforts. Drive design and development of data infrastructure across our products and internal tools. You will play a critical role in working with our world-class cross-functional team to architect and build the world’s most advanced robotic systems for the world’s biggest robotics opportunity!


Responsibilities
  • Design, build, and maintain scalable and reliable data pipelines using Databricks.
  • Ensure data is collected, processed, and made available in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Integrate data from various sources, including Kafka streams, to support real-time analytics.

  • Manage and optimize data lake to ensure high performance and availability.
  • Implement best practices for database design, indexing, and query optimization.
  • Monitor database performance and troubleshoot issues as they arise.

  • Develop and manage ETL processes to transform and load data into data warehouses and data lakes.
  • Ensure data integrity and consistency across different data sources and systems.

  • Work closely with analysts, finance, bizops, product, and other stakeholders to understand data needs and deliver solutions that support business objectives.
  • Provide data engineering support for various functions across the company, ensuring data accessibility and usability.

  • Establish and enforce data quality standards and practices.
  • Implement data governance frameworks to ensure compliance with internal and external data policies.

  • Stay up-to-date with the latest industry trends and technologies in data engineering.
  • Continuously improve existing data processes and infrastructure to enhance efficiency and scalability.

  • Document data engineering processes, designs, and architectures.


Qualifications
  • Fast learner, A-player, excellent work ethic, and ambitious
  • 4-6 years of experience in a tech company or in a fast-growing startup
  • BS/MS/Ph.D. in Computer Science, Mathematics, Computer Engineering or a related discipline, or equivalent experience.
  • Strong experience writing production code in Python, Java
  • Ability to identify and resolve bugs and issues.
  • Kafka/Spark/Databricks experience
  • Experience with AWS


Nice To Have
  • Participation in hackathons 
  • Experience with robotics, machine learning environments
  • Data Pipelines Performance tuning and Optimization


Additional Requirements
  • Willing to work extended hours and weekends if needed
  • This position is based in our San Francisco office full time


$150,000 - $225,000 a year
